欢迎来到天天文库
浏览记录
ID:37378789
大小:1.95 MB
页数:52页
时间:2019-05-22
《嵌入式实时操作系统的研究与实现》由会员上传分享,免费在线阅读,更多相关内容在学术论文-天天文库。
1、直立太堂班究生望些途窒生塞擅蔓苴匾且纭毕业论文题目:邀△式塞吐垛佳丕统笪婴窥皇塞现适信皇值:息丕统专业Q2级硕士生姓名:萱耋曩指导教师(姓名、职称):医担宝副熬握嵌入式系统经过自20世纪70年代来的迅猛发展,已经应用在各个领域,而嵌入式操作系统的出现和发展无疑是嵌入式系统的发展的必然。针对嵌入式系统在多数情况下对实时性的较高要求,嵌入式实时操作系统获得广泛的关注,市场上也出现了如VxWorks的各种商业嵌入式实时操作系统,但是这些操作系统,并不能完全满足软件开发人员的需要。尤其在嵌入式软件的调试方面,面对内核级调试和通信设备调试,即使综合运用现有通用的调试手段也要耗费开发人
2、员大量的精力。本文首先介绍了嵌入式实时操作系统的技术基础,描述了微内核和可剥夺型内核的设计思想,分析了任务管理机制和消息机制,概括了其它一些内核组件。在此基础上,给出面向事件驱动的消息机制和远程调试接口的实现。事件驱动的设计思想非常适合嵌入式系统易变的环境,面向事件驱动的消息机制将系统中的优先级资源占用信息、事件标志广播消息和消耗型信息做统一的分发和处理,对动态性变化和实时处理有更好的响应。并且面向事件驱动的消息机制能够实现任务之间的充分解耦合,有利于嵌入式操作系统的层次扩展和更多系统服务的实现。远程调试弥补了现在普遍采用的JTAG调试技术的缺陷,它主要包括主机调试器和目标
3、机远程调试接口,远程调试可实现运行控制、查看和修改三种调试功能。目标机远程调试接口的实现需要设计特定的内核数据结构,调试功能的完成是依靠内建的内核调试任务完成的。关键词:实时操作系统嵌入式远程调试消息机制THESIS:TheResearchandImplementationofEmbeddedReal—timeOperatingSystemSPECIALIZATION:CommunicationandInformationSystemPOSTGRADUATE:Wen—wenCaoMENTOR:AssociateProfessorXiang-ningChenEmbeddeds
4、ystemhasbeendevelopingrapidlysincethe20‘ncentury70s,andhasbeenappliedinvariousfields.Theemergenceanddevelopmentoftheembeddedoperatingsystemisnodoubtinevitableunderthiscircumstance.Forinmostcases,embeddedsystemhashigherreal.timerequirements,embeddedreal—timeoperatingsystemreceiveswideratten
5、tion,Avarietyofcommercialembeddedreal—timeoperatingsystemsuchasVxWorkshavebeenappearedinthemarket,buttheseoperatingsystemscannotfullymeettheneedsofsoftwaredevelopers.Especiallyinembeddedsoftwaredebugging,inthefaceofkernel—leveldebuggingandcommunicationdevicedebugging,developershavetospenda
6、lotofenergyevenintheintegrateduseofexistinggenericdebuggingt001.Thispaperdescribesthetechnicalbasisforembeddedreal-timeoperatingsystem,introducesthedesignideaofmicrokernelanddeprivablekernel,analyzesthetaskmanagementsystemandmessagemechanism,outlinesanumberofotherCOrecomponents.Onthisbasis
7、,thepaperdescribesimplementationoftheevent—drivenmessagesmechanismandremotedebugginginterface.Theevent.drivendesignideaiSidealforthevolatileembeddedenvironment.Theevent.drivenmessagemechanismputthepriorityresourceusageinformation、eventbroadcastinginformationan
此文档下载收益归作者所有